Northbridge Rent Prices Increase From May to June

Northbridge rent prices increased over the last month. From May to June, the city experienced a 14.43% increase for the price of a one-bedroom apartment. The rent price for a Northbridge one-bedroom apartments currently stands at $1,507.0.

When we take a look at the two-bedroom comparison from May to June, Northbridge experienced a 5.03% increase for the price of a two-bedroom apartment. The rent price for a Northbridge two-bedroom apartments currently stands at $1,775.0.

Methodology

Each month, using over 1 million listings across the United States, we calculate the median 1-bedroom and 2-bedroom rent prices by city, state, and nation, and track the month-over-month percent change. To avoid small sample sizes, we restrict the analysis for our reports to cities meeting minimum population and property count thresholds.
